Patriotism Passout Ceremony Celebrated in Bukedea for Aligoi Seed and Kachumbala Secondary Schools

Bukedea, Uganda – A significant milestone was achieved on Wednesday,16th 2025 as Aligoi Seed Secondary School and Kachumbala Secondary School celebrated their Patriotism Passout Ceremony. The event marked the successful completion of a week-long training program aimed at instilling discipline and patriotism among the students.

Aligoi Seed Secondary School, which was established in 2011, saw a remarkable transformation when the government of Uganda took over its construction in 2021, thanks to the efforts of the area Member of Parliament, Hon. Patrick Opolot. This initiative has not only enhanced the school’s infrastructure but also fostered a strong sense of community involvement and support.

During the ceremony, the head teacher, Mr. Amordan Moses, expressed his heartfelt gratitude to the government and the local community for their unwavering support. He acknowledged the contributions from the district leadership, including the Office of the Chief Administrative Officer (CAO), the Resident District Commissioner (RDC), the LC5s, and other district dignitaries. “Patriotism is the brainchild of President Kaguta Museveni,” he stated. “This program instills discipline in our learners and promotes co-existence between the school and the community.”

The patron of Aligoi Seed Secondary School Mr Wamalwa Augustus congratulated the students, referred to as patriots, for completing the intensive seven-day training. The program included rigorous classes, drills, and various activities designed to enhance their understanding of national values. The patrons also extended their appreciation to the school board and the government for their continuous support.

The chief guest, Major Ochan Moses, officiated the commissioning of the students as patriots of Uganda. In his address, he urged the students to maintain discipline in their studies and to work diligently towards their goals. “Success is not a coincidence; it is the result of hard work and dedication,” he emphasized.

The event culminated in a vibrant display of patriotism, with students showcasing their commitment to the values they had learned. The ceremony not only celebrated the achievements of the students but also reinforced the importance of unity and patriotism in building a better future for Uganda.

As the students embark on their journey as patriots, they carry with them the hope and aspirations of their communities, poised to make meaningful contributions to society.
